The Real Debate

Mount Rushmore carves out the faces of American presidents in granite, while The Terracotta Army stands as a vast collection of unique clay soldiers buried with China's first emperor. This clash in GoatWars pits stark American symbolism against ancient Chinese mystery, each a powerhouse of cultural pride and historical significance. Fans are drawn into a heated debate over which giant commands greater awe: the presidential monument that represents freedom and leadership, or the eerie underground army poised for eternal battle. Does the meticulous craftsmanship of thousands of distinct warriors overshadow the patriotic allure of Rushmore’s colossal presidential heads? Head-to-Head Comparison

Criteria Edge Why
Historical Significance The Terracotta Army The Terracotta Army's link to Emperor Qin Shi Huang's quest for immortality deeply embodies historical grandeur, surpassing the presidential scope of Mount Rushmore.
Artistic Merit The Terracotta Army Each statue in the Terracotta Army is a unique piece of art, showcasing intricate details unparalleled by the more uniform sculpting of Mount Rushmore.
Cultural Importance The Terracotta Army The Terracotta Army holds profound significance in Chinese culture, representing the ancient civilization's might and artistry, more so than Mount Rushmore's cultural impact in the U.S.
Preservation Status The Terracotta Army Despite being older, the Terracotta Army has been remarkably preserved and continually excavated, revealing more about ancient times compared to the erosion challenges faced by Mount Rushmore.
